// Client setup for the Gravelmetric aggregation sidecar.
// This block initializes the push client that batches counters
// every 15s and forwards them to the internal Tallyhub endpoint.
// Note for release: the sidecar must start before the main
// Ferrowl process, or the first batch window is silently dropped.
// Authentication uses a static key injected at deploy time; the
// key currently baked into staging is the following.

API key for bageg-kajef: vxb2-ss

## Flaky integration tests — Ledgerpost payments

The settlement suite flakes. Known causes: clock skew in the sandbox bank emulator, and the retry queue not draining between runs. Do not retrigger more than twice; a third failure is real. Quarantined tests are tagged `@unstable` — don't block releases on them. If a new test starts flaking, quarantine it and file a ticket the same day. Current quarantine list and triage notes are here.

wiki page, baguf-kahap: https://confluence.tolvaqsys.internal/browse/display/projects/8d5f528f

Hey — handing the Quillbarrow partner SFTP drop over to you before I'm out. Plugin authors at Fennwick push nightly bundles into the inbound folder, and our watcher on Drayle picks them up every 20 minutes. If the watcher dies, restart it from the ops box; it's pretty forgiving. One gotcha: the drop's credential vault re-locks after a host reboot, so you'll need to unlock it manually. The recovery passphrase you need is right below this note.

unlock words, bawef-kahap: sorax-sorir-quenys-aldok

// Load-test harness config for the Mossgate checkout flow. Heads up:
// these numbers were tuned after the Great Cart Meltdown, where we
// hammered staging at full production rates and knocked over the
// inventory service for an afternoon. Keep ramp-up gentle, and never
// point this at the Fernholt cluster without telling the platform
// folks. If you change anything, rerun the baseline suite and update
// the wiki. The current knobs are listed below.

tuning table, yahap-hahip:
BUDGETS = {
    "praiel": 88,
    "quenox": 61,
    "nordor": 332,
    "gorix": 835,
    "ruswyn": 186,
}